    Types of Roof Racks for the 2022 Wrangler JL

    Okay, let's explore the main types of roof racks you'll find for your 2022 Wrangler JL. Each type has its own strengths, so understanding the differences is key to making the best choice.

    1. Gutter-Mounted Racks

    Gutter-mounted racks are classic and attach directly to the rain gutters on your Wrangler JL. These are generally more affordable and easier to install, making them a popular choice for those new to roof racks. Gutter-mounted racks provide a sturdy and reliable option for carrying various types of cargo, from luggage and camping gear to kayaks and canoes. Their straightforward design ensures a secure attachment to the vehicle, distributing weight evenly along the rain gutters. Installation typically involves clamping the rack's feet onto the gutters and tightening them for a firm grip. However, it's essential to check the weight capacity of both the rack and the vehicle's gutters to avoid overloading. While gutter-mounted racks are generally robust, they may not be as aerodynamic as other options, potentially leading to increased wind noise and drag at higher speeds. Regular inspection of the mounting points is recommended to ensure continued secure attachment and prevent any damage to the vehicle's rain gutters. Overall, gutter-mounted racks offer a cost-effective and practical solution for adding cargo-carrying capacity to your Wrangler JL, especially for those seeking a simple and reliable option.

    2. Track-Mounted Racks

    Track-mounted racks offer a more permanent and secure solution. These racks require drilling into your Jeep's roof to install tracks, providing a solid base for attaching crossbars. Track-mounted racks provide exceptional stability and load-bearing capacity, making them ideal for carrying heavier and bulkier items such as rooftop tents, oversized cargo boxes, and professional equipment. The tracks, once installed, offer a versatile platform for adjusting the position of the crossbars to accommodate different types of cargo. This adjustability allows for optimal weight distribution and aerodynamic efficiency. While the installation process involves drilling and requires careful alignment, the long-term benefits include increased security and stability, reduced wind noise, and enhanced overall aesthetics. The permanent nature of track-mounted racks also means they are less likely to be stolen or tampered with. Regular maintenance, such as checking the tightness of the mounting bolts and inspecting the tracks for any signs of corrosion, is essential to ensure the continued reliability of the system. Overall, track-mounted racks are a robust and versatile option for Jeep Wrangler JL owners who require a high-performance cargo-carrying solution for frequent and demanding use.

    3. Direct-Mounted Racks

    Direct-mounted racks attach directly to specific points on your Jeep's roof, often utilizing existing mounting points. This type offers a balance of security and ease of installation. Direct-mounted racks provide a streamlined and aerodynamic profile, minimizing wind resistance and noise. They are designed to seamlessly integrate with the vehicle's factory mounting locations, ensuring a secure and stable attachment without the need for drilling or extensive modifications. This makes them an attractive option for Jeep owners who want a robust cargo-carrying solution without compromising the vehicle's aesthetics or structural integrity. Direct-mounted racks typically feature a modular design, allowing for easy installation and removal as needed. They are compatible with a wide range of accessories, such as cargo boxes, bike carriers, and kayak mounts, making them versatile for various activities. The load-bearing capacity of direct-mounted racks is generally high, allowing for the safe transport of heavy and bulky items. Regular inspection of the mounting points and hardware is recommended to ensure continued secure attachment. Overall, direct-mounted racks offer a convenient and reliable way to enhance your Jeep Wrangler JL's cargo-carrying capabilities, combining ease of installation with a sleek and functional design.

    4. No-Drill Options

    If you're not keen on drilling into your Jeep, no-drill roof racks are the way to go. These racks use existing mounting points or innovative clamping systems for installation. No-drill roof racks offer a hassle-free solution for adding cargo-carrying capacity to your Jeep Wrangler JL without the need for permanent modifications. These racks are designed to utilize the vehicle's existing mounting points or employ innovative clamping mechanisms that securely attach to the roof without drilling. This makes them an attractive option for Jeep owners who want to maintain the original condition of their vehicle or prefer a temporary solution that can be easily removed when not needed. No-drill roof racks are typically lightweight and aerodynamic, minimizing wind noise and drag. They are compatible with a variety of accessories, such as cargo boxes, bike racks, and kayak carriers, providing versatility for different activities. While no-drill racks may not offer the same load-bearing capacity as track-mounted racks, they are still capable of carrying a significant amount of weight, making them suitable for most recreational and light-duty applications. Regular inspection of the mounting points and hardware is recommended to ensure continued secure attachment. Overall, no-drill roof racks provide a convenient and practical way to enhance your Jeep Wrangler JL's cargo-carrying capabilities without the commitment of permanent modifications.

    Key Features to Consider

    Choosing the best roof rack involves looking at several key features to ensure it meets your specific requirements. Here's what to keep in mind:

    Load Capacity

    Always check the load capacity of the roof rack and ensure it meets your needs. Overloading can damage the rack and your Jeep. Load capacity is a critical factor to consider when selecting a roof rack for your Jeep Wrangler JL. It refers to the maximum weight the rack is designed to safely carry, including the weight of the rack itself and any accessories attached to it. Exceeding the load capacity can lead to structural damage to the rack, compromise its stability, and potentially cause accidents. Therefore, it's essential to accurately assess the weight of the items you plan to transport and choose a rack with a load capacity that exceeds that weight. Consider the types of cargo you'll be carrying, such as camping gear, kayaks, bikes, or construction materials, and factor in any potential future needs. Always refer to the manufacturer's specifications for the load capacity of the rack and ensure it complies with your vehicle's roof load rating. Distribute the weight evenly across the rack to maintain stability and prevent concentrated stress on any particular point. Regular inspection of the rack's components, such as crossbars, mounting points, and hardware, is crucial to ensure they are in good condition and capable of supporting the intended load. Overall, selecting a roof rack with an appropriate load capacity is essential for ensuring the safety and reliability of your cargo-carrying system.

    Material and Durability

    Look for racks made from durable materials like aluminum or steel. These materials can withstand the elements and heavy use. The material and durability of a roof rack are paramount considerations for ensuring its longevity, reliability, and performance under various environmental conditions. Roof racks constructed from high-quality materials such as aluminum or steel offer exceptional strength, corrosion resistance, and overall durability. Aluminum racks are lightweight, rust-resistant, and capable of withstanding moderate to heavy loads. Steel racks, on the other hand, are incredibly strong and can handle even the most demanding cargo-carrying tasks. The finish of the rack is also crucial, as it protects the underlying material from rust, scratches, and UV damage. Powder-coated finishes are particularly durable and provide excellent resistance to the elements. Consider the climate in which you'll be using the rack, as exposure to saltwater, extreme temperatures, and harsh weather conditions can accelerate wear and tear. Regular maintenance, such as cleaning and inspecting the rack for signs of damage, is essential to prolong its lifespan. Investing in a roof rack made from durable materials ensures that it will withstand the rigors of frequent use and provide years of reliable service.

    Ease of Installation

    Consider how easy the rack is to install. Some racks require professional installation, while others can be installed at home with basic tools. Ease of installation is a crucial factor to consider when selecting a roof rack, especially for those who prefer to handle the installation process themselves. Roof racks vary significantly in terms of their installation complexity, with some requiring professional assistance and specialized tools, while others can be easily installed at home with basic hand tools. Factors that contribute to ease of installation include the availability of clear and concise instructions, the number of components involved, and the need for drilling or modifications to the vehicle. Racks that utilize existing mounting points or feature a no-drill design are generally easier to install than those that require drilling or custom fabrication. Consider your level of mechanical skill and the tools you have available when evaluating the ease of installation. If you're not comfortable with complex installations, opt for a rack that offers a straightforward and intuitive installation process. Remember to carefully follow the manufacturer's instructions and double-check all connections to ensure a secure and stable attachment. Overall, choosing a roof rack with an easy-to-install design can save you time, money, and frustration, allowing you to quickly and easily enhance your Jeep Wrangler JL's cargo-carrying capabilities.

    Aerodynamics

    A well-designed roof rack should minimize wind noise and drag. Look for aerodynamic shapes and fairings. Aerodynamics play a significant role in the overall performance and efficiency of a roof rack. An aerodynamically designed roof rack can minimize wind resistance, reduce wind noise, and improve fuel economy. Factors that contribute to aerodynamic efficiency include the shape of the crossbars, the presence of fairings or wind deflectors, and the overall profile of the rack. Crossbars with an oval or airfoil shape tend to be more aerodynamic than square or round crossbars. Fairings and wind deflectors help to redirect airflow around the rack, reducing turbulence and drag. The height and width of the rack also affect its aerodynamic properties, with lower-profile racks generally being more aerodynamic. Consider the types of cargo you'll be carrying, as some items, such as cargo boxes and kayaks, can significantly increase wind resistance. When selecting a roof rack, look for features that promote aerodynamic efficiency, such as integrated fairings, streamlined crossbars, and a low-profile design. These features can help to minimize wind noise, reduce fuel consumption, and improve the overall driving experience.
